Dave, yeah mine is the 200 kw xr8 ute. First thing i did was replace the original
exhaust system so i could here it and let it breath.
I went for Pacemakers (TRI-Y design) High flow cats and dual system right through to the back,
with 4 round resonators (2 each side). Not sure if the system is 2 1/4 or 2 1/2.
I basically went to a exhaust shop and asked for a sports system and this what they put on, puts
out a real good v8 note. Then a K+N air filter.
Then replaced the the rubber elbow that leads to the throttle body with an after market stainless
one. Then a SS cold air induction intake.
Then after a while i had a Crow 20 kw cam installed + a Unichip Computer.
Mind you this was done back in 2002 just after i had bought it new with 2500 km on it.
These days instead of a Unichip a Ford X3 Power Flash is the go + a dyno tune.
All of these mods made 180 rwks, and i was happy with the mods done.
Anyway this what i had done, if i was to do the same again today i would change the resonators
in the exhaust to a couple of Magnaflow Mufflers, as it is a bit on the loud side. And change the Unichip Computer to a X3 Power Flash. Cheers.

hey mate iv recently bought a 220kw xr8, mine has done 186,000 and the first thing i done was to get the lukey panel filter and mod the airbox. was a good start for a decent little boost of power, cost me $50. iv just recently put a single 3inch system on it, had to get the centre section made custom and the git put a strait throgh muffler in the middle when the rear section just has a hotdog, so the end result was a beautiful note and great power increase but its a tad on the loud side... the other thing i did to get a bit more power wasent a mod but to replace the plugs and leads, mine were f**k when i bought it but when i changed them holy s**t it made a difference... check the engine bay at night, see if theres arching from the leads may help a bit to get back any lost power if they are stuffed... next on my list, pacey's and some high flow cats... maybe a flash tune... keep us posted on how yours goes mate, good to see the AU xr8's gettin some mods...
